Roadway luminaires

Designed for use with Philips CosmoPolis lamps, Estilo roadway luminaires are available with flat glass or sag glass optics to provide IES Type I and II with full cutoff, cutoff, and semi-cutoff distributions. They can be used with 60W, 90W, and 140W Philips CosmoWhite lamps that offer an average color rendering index (CRI) of 65 to 70. In addition, the luminaires include an electronic ballast designed for outdoor use that is fully potted to protect components against moisture and dust. With built-in surge protection, the ballast is offered with LumiStep dimming options, which the company says integrate dimming capabilities without additional equipment. The products may be ordered with 6-hr, 8-hr, or 10-hour dimming, or no dimming.

Holophane
